Overall: Great spot for some casual Venezuelan. Not too fancy, but not street food quality either. Definitely hits the spot! The good: The food is ahhhmazing. The cachapa, which I'd never had before, was cheesy, savory, and somewhat sweet, and was great. The pabellon bowl was hearty, warm, and flavorful. The service was friendly and the menu all seemed authentic and fitting. Prices are reasonable too. The not so good: Our table was wobbly. The water was never refilled for our table (the pitcher we got that is). The atmoshere, while good, could use a little more homey-ness. Atmosphere: 9/10 Service: 9/10 Food: 10/10

The food, music, decor and even wait staff here are extremely authentic and enjoyable! The lunch special is an amazing deal: small bowl of lentil soup to start, cheese arepa, bowl of rice, beans, chicken or steak, pico de gallo, topped with a delicious light sauce that perfectly complements it. Pro tip: put some meat and pico in your arepa for a special, authentic treat! I need to come back here for dinner! Yum and so much fun!
